Understanding the YSL Touche Éclat All-In-One Glow Foundation:
The YSL Touche Éclat All-in-One Glow foundation promises a multi-tasking approach to makeup. It aims to deliver not just coverage, but also skincare benefits, hydration, and a luminous finish – all in one convenient bottle. This makes it a popular choice for those seeking a streamlined beauty routine. The "All-in-One" aspect is particularly appealing to busy individuals who want a product that simplifies their makeup application without sacrificing quality.
The B10 Porcelain shade is designed for fair to very fair skin tones with cool undertones. Its porcelain description suggests a very light, almost translucent coverage, which is perfect for those who prefer a natural, "no-makeup" makeup look or those with minimal skin imperfections to cover. However, the "All-in-One" aspect implies a potential for buildable coverage, suggesting that it can be layered for more substantial coverage if needed. This versatility is a key selling point.
YSL B10 Porcelain: Swatches and Application:
Obtaining accurate swatches online can be challenging due to variations in screen calibration and lighting. However, numerous beauty bloggers and reviewers have provided images and videos showcasing the shade B10 Porcelain on different skin tones. These swatches generally depict a very light, almost beige shade with subtle pink undertones. It's crucial to note that the shade's appearance will vary slightly depending on individual skin tone, lighting conditions, and the application technique.
The foundation's texture is generally described as lightweight and fluid, making it easy to blend seamlessly into the skin. Many users report that it feels comfortable and doesn't feel heavy or mask-like, even with multiple layers. Application can be achieved using various tools, including fingers, beauty blenders, or foundation brushes. The choice of application method will influence the final finish – fingers tend to provide a more natural, dewy look, while brushes can offer more precise coverage.
Comparing YSL Touche Éclat All-In-One Glow to YSL All Hours Full Coverage Matte Foundation:
While both foundations fall under the YSL umbrella, they cater to different preferences and skin types. The Touche Éclat All-in-One Glow is designed for those who prefer a luminous, natural finish with buildable coverage. Its lightweight formula is ideal for normal to dry skin types, providing hydration and a healthy glow.
